Buildings can be created by clicking the Lots -> Buildings button in the Draw / Convert section of Allsite ribbon. You can even convert block references (as long as they are made up of a closed polyline / lines that make a closed polyline).

Default building settings

When buildings are converted/created they inherit default settings from their linked Allsite.ai project (you can see all Level AI settings on the web or via the Settings button in the Civil 3D Allsite ribbon). These settings define the initial values for things such as building foundation specs that contribute to cutfill. See below for more information on different lot types.

Building Settings

Default building settings come from the web (see above) and can be customized per element. Remember you can use the QSELECTPROPERTYSET command to select specific buildings.

Setting

Description

Foundation

Specify the type of foundation (POLE or SLAB). Pole houses can be used on very steep parcels. SLAB is default. If SLAB, you can specify the thickness of the pad and subbase.

Max Cut / Fill

Define the maximum amount of cut or fill allowed for the building pad.

Min / Max Elevation

Allow you to specify a building to be above/below a certain elevation. Some common uses for this are:

- to keep out of a flood zone

- to ensure building is elevated for views.

Number of levels

This is used for digital rendering of the building.

Number bedrooms

This is used by Service AI for capacity assessment of sanitary pipes (along with Sanitary Servicing settings in the web)

Related Types

Up to 2x relationships can be set on a building, for example a fixed offset between 2 buildings or a min/max relationship between a building and a nearby road / curb. Refer to help documentation on relationships for more information.
